Well, just because the water leaked through your laptop, doesn't mean your data is gone. You can try pulling out the Hard Drive and sticking it into another (similar laptop). At least this way you'll get your data back. As far as the laptop goes, you may be able to dry it off and as long as none of he circuits were shorted (by charge) you might be able to get it to work. Though you may have a corrosion later on, which will kill your laptop eventually (if it ain't dead yet)..
